Izumi Nature Park
This park, located in Wakaba Ward, Chiba City, Chiba Prefecture, makes full use of its abundant nature and multifaceted landscapes. With over 1,500 cherry trees, it is popular enough to be included in Japan’s Top 100 Cherry Blossom Spots. Take in the wide variety of cherry trees blossoming at the square or in the fields, such as the tall Yoshino cherries, or even the weeping cherries, hill cherries, Oshima-zakura cherries, or Sato-zakura cherries—best viewed from late March to mid-April. Hours are from 8:30 to 17:00 (closes at 16:30 from October to March). Toilets and paid parking available.
